    Abstract: A conveying unit is designed and configured for automatically conveying fillet-like meat products, in particular fish fillets. The conveying unit has a first conveying element rotationally driven by a drive and a second conveying element rotationally driven by a drive, in transport direction of the meat products to be conveyed. The second conveying element is downstream of the first conveying element. The two conveying elements form a continuous transport path, along which different processing stations may be arranged. The first conveying element is a double belt with a gap running centrally and parallel to the transport direction, while the second conveying element is a segment chain which is triangular in cross-section. A method is also disclosed.

    Abstract: A cutting apparatus for cutting an essentially V-shaped strip from meat products fed in a transport direction has a knife carrier to which two knife units are assigned. Each knife unit has a circular knife and a drive for rotationally driving the circular knife about a central axis of rotation. The two circular knives are set substantially in a V-shape to each other in a position enclosing an angle. An adjustable arrangement of the knife units provides for setting of the size of the angle. The offset of the two central axes of rotation to each other is equal to zero in the transport direction and the two knife units are adjustable exclusively synchronously with each other. A corresponding apparatus and method for cutting an essentially V-shaped strip from meat products fed in transport direction is also provided.

    Abstract: An arrangement for automatically removing a strip of dark meat from a fish fillet has a conveying unit for transporting the fish fillet from an inlet to an outlet area in a transport direction along a transport path. Starting from the inlet area, successively along the transport path, are provided: a detector for detecting dark meat; a first cutting apparatus for removing a middle partial strip of dark meat; an opener for opening up the fillet such that the cut surfaces of a ventral-side partial and of a dorsal-side partial strip of dark meat point upwards; a cutting unit for removing the partial strips, the cutting unit comprising second and third cutting apparatuses for removing the ventral and dorsal-side partial strips. A control device is connected to the detector and the cutting apparatus, and all cuts are based on information from the detector.

    Abstract: A method is used in the production of principal products conveyed in plurality along a processing line, consisting of fish, poultry or other meat which contains, in addition to the principal products to be obtained, inedible components to be removed (removal components) and also contains edible by-products remaining on said removal components. The edible by-products remain on the removal components after removal. The method includes: loading a separating device with a batch of fish, poultry or other meat; separating the principal products of this batch from the removal components, comprising by-products, of said batch; separating the by-products from the removal components; producing a by-product brine from the by-products by comminuting the by-products and mixing with water and stabiliser; and injecting a defined quantity of the by-product brine into the principal products, wherein principal products and the by-products contained in the by-product brine come from the same batch.

    Abstract: Apparatus for removing pin bones from fish fillets includes at least one pin bone removal device and a conveying device configured to convey the fish fillets past the at least one pin bone removal device. The pin bone removal device utilizes a rotationally driven profiled roller and a counter-bearing element. A clamping gap is formed between the rotationally driven profiled roller and the counter-bearing element. A control is configured to control a relative movement between the rotationally driven profiled roller and the counter-bearing element. The pin bone removal device is configured to grasp and remove the pin bones via tensile force from the fish fillets in the clamping gap.

    Abstract: An apparatus for the automated mechanical processing of pieces of meat conveyed in a row comprises a transporting device, a cutting device having a cutting head and a control device. The cutting device comprises a holding and guiding device on which the cutting head is movably arranged to execute separating cuts at an angle to the straight conveying direction along the straight movement path at a fixed guiding tilt angle (?). A transport belt forming a component of the transporting device and transporting the meat pieces in a lying manner passes continuously by the holding and guiding device. The cutting element which, for cutting, is formed by a rotationally driven circular blade limited at its height position over the transport belt. The control device correlates a velocity component (VT) of the movement velocity of the cutting head, which velocity component of the movement is in conveying direction with the conveying velocity of the meat pieces in the conveying direction when executing the separating cuts.

    Abstract: The invention relates to a device and a method for the automated processing of meat. Known devices comprise a transport element, a cutting element, a bearing layer for the cutting element, and at least one control and/or regulating device that is actively connected to the cutting element. According to known devices and methods, the meat is displaced onto or towards the bearing layer, before being cut and/or trimmed. Often, this leads to an accumulation of meat, interrupting the processing operation. The inventive threading element reliably ensures that the meat is lifted up before reaching the bearing layer and is guided onto the same.
